L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ug and shut off propane before cleaning. Remove grates and burner caps; soak in warm, soapy water for 15–30 minutes. Scrub burners with a nonmetal brush and clear clogged ports with a soft wire. Wipe the stainless front and black sides with mild detergent and a microfiber cloth; avoid abrasive pads. Clean the oven interior with commercial cleaner as directed. Inspect and clean flue riser and refrigeration coils monthly to prevent grease buildup. Five open burners deliver 30,000 BTU each on four standard zones and a fifth burner that supports high-volume tasks, enabling simultaneous high-heat cooking for multiple pans or stockpots. Chefs benefit from precise flame response through manual control knobs that facilitate rapid adjustments during service.
#@@# Oven Capacity#@#
The oven interior measures 16-1/4 inches W by 28-1/4 inches D by 14-3/4 inches H, providing ample space for sheet pans and multi-rack cooking in a compact footprint. Kitchen teams can roast or hold items without sacrificing line space, improving throughput during peak periods.

Clean stainless front and oven cavity after each service cycle with nonabrasive detergent and warm water; rinse thoroughly. Check gaskets and door alignment monthly; replace worn seals to preserve temperature uniformity. Tighten gas connections and test for leaks with approved solution before each shift.
